In the midst of a violent year in St. Louis, Missouri, the life of 28-year-old Terry Robinson, a Black male, was cut short on January 25, 2013. He was found shot to death, becoming another statistic in the city's struggle with gun-related violence. The incident was reflective of a broader pattern of homicides that plagued many neighborhoods in St. Louis at the time, highlighting the significant public safety challenges faced by the community.
